Output f5962d2290e95c93c7fae6b6e8256c110366c66bc0c5e4cb38e8e33bc5e5512e:0

value
101482356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0cf8042b4d7876f7359d4c6b88d8d4e913c15399 OP_EQUAL
address
32sb9KUaEdxidAwXzQzrPbn2fZUnyzibQb
transaction
f5962d2290e95c93c7fae6b6e8256c110366c66bc0c5e4cb38e8e33bc5e5512e
spent
true